Even in the low power area, there's a choice of alternatives to Uno -- for example, if you want something compact. You can go as small as attiny85, if it meets your requirements.

Esp32 is a great chip if you want to run something more complex that would require more CPU power, more RAM, WiFi or Bluetooth, or a screen.

Also, there are rp2040 and rp2350, also excellent chips with their own niches.

Also, Nordic Semiconductor and STM have a bunch of chips to choose from.

So, you usually just match your requirements and your experience with a range of offers.
